We gave this charming Bay Area home a refreshing update and small remodel. For the kitchen, the homeowners wanted to swap out their double oven for something smaller and more practical. To cater to such a change, we were able to design and build a brand new kitchen island! Not only did this open up previously used space but also provided much needed counter space and additional cabinets — plus it was a great place to add bold black accent hues! New lighting and a simple marble backsplash tied the entire space together. The living and dining areas also needed a little updating, so we added built-ins, colorful wallpaper and chairs, and a new statement light fixture to tie it all together.

The harmony of color, texture and elements of stone, wood tile, paint stain and glass along with well-defined straight lines in this design combine to execute this Asian inspired kitchen.
This Lshape layout with island, pantries and wet bar has a large prep and serve space that also offers a dine-in option.
It is minimalistic, functional and well balanced. The boxed out window located at the sink brings nature in. It’s neutral backdrop and golden toned enamel hardware adds elegance and drama.
